Output 32e1062647199c6db773f55a5f8ddfd31bf4541d8063fcd6c69fe147e5eadad3:5

value
8795856
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f3b53a467c7d4a487c9b625d9826351a293c0b02 OP_EQUAL
address
3PudE5LXi2Bo1bWeR2qx1qEH3KB13tHUiV
transaction
32e1062647199c6db773f55a5f8ddfd31bf4541d8063fcd6c69fe147e5eadad3
confirmations
259693
spent
true